Centrifugal casting results in a superior casting with improved mechanical properties and purer structure when compared to static casting.

Centrifugal casting also requires no in-gates or feeder heads. It is comparable to forged castings in terms of mechanical properties and micro structure but with substantial savings on capital equipment.

The centrifugal casting process is not limited to a specific type or analysis as most metals are castable and bi-metal castings are possible, for example to create a hard outer layer and a ductile inner layer.
